Ukrainian intelligence expressed gratitude to Shevchuk, Zemfira and Makarevich
The Main Intelligence Directorate of the Ministry of Defense of Ukraine included among the fighters of the anti-war movement the Russian rock singer Yuri Shevchuk, who the day before was found guilty of discrediting the Russian army and awarded a fine of 50 thousand rubles.
This is stated in a statement by the press service of the Main Intelligence Directorate, as reported by a PolitNavigator correspondent.
Ukrainian intelligence greatly appreciated that the main messages of the “Russian creative intelligentsia” are very clear: dialogue, human life is the highest value, money spent on war should go to the development of education, science and medicine.
“The persecution of artists who, one way or another, spoke out against Russian aggression led to the total persecution of dissenters. As a result, many of them were forced to leave the territory of the Russian Federation.
In particular, the following people clearly spoke out against the war: Andrei Makarevich, Boris Grebenshchikov, Zemfira Ramazanova, Little Big, Morgenstern, Maxim Pokrovsky and others.” – reported the press service.
They noted that the anti-war movement in the Russian Federation is allegedly gaining strength, which “is facilitated by both the general economic crisis as a result of sanctions and the abundance of fresh graves.”
